1. Exterior Utility and Bed Accessories
The truck bed is the heart of a Ram 1500. While the bed supplies the area, devices supply the performance. From protecting freight to securing the paint, these outside upgrades are frequently the very first purchases made by brand-new owners.
Tonneau Covers
Among the most popular upgrades is the tonneau cover. These covers serve three primary purposes: security, weather condition defense, and enhanced aerodynamics. Owners can pick in between soft roll-up covers, tough folding covers, or retractable designs.
Running Boards and Side Steps
Due to the Ram's high ground clearance, entering and exiting the cabin can be a difficulty for some passengers. Running boards offer a larger stepping surface, while nerf bars use a more rugged, off-road appearance. Power-retractable actions are also a high-end choice that stashes when the doors are closed, keeping the truck's streamlined appearance.
Bed Protection
To prevent the bed from becoming scratched and susceptible to rust, owners frequently choose between drop-in plastic liners or spray-on liners. For those who use their trucks for carrying fragile products or outdoor camping, bed mats and Bedrugs use a softer surface area.

2. Interior Comfort and Preservation
The Ram 1500 is regularly applauded for having the finest interior in its class, particularly in the Laramie, Longhorn, and Limited trims. Safeguarding these high-quality products is essential for keeping the truck's resale worth and visual appeal.
All-Weather Floor Mats
Requirement carpet mats are inadequate for those who deal with mud, snow, or sand. Laser-measured floor liners, such as those from WeatherTech or Mopar, provide deep channels to trap liquids and particles, guaranteeing the factory carpet stays beautiful.
Under-Seat Storage
While the Ram 1500 offers substantial cabin space, company can be a concern. Under-seat storage bins use the squandered area below the rear bench, providing a concealed area for tools, emergency situation kits, or sporting goods.
Seat Covers
For owners who utilize their trucks for building work or have animals, seat covers are an essential accessory. Choices range from heavy-duty Cordura for maximum durability to neoprene for water resistance and a stylish feel.

3. Performance and Off-Road Enhancements
For lots of Ram enthusiasts, "stock" is just a beginning point. Performance accessories can help the 5.7 L HEMI or the 3.0 L EcoDiesel breathe much better and handle tougher terrain.
Leveling and Lift Kits
The Ram 1500 generally comes with a "rake," where the front end sits slightly lower than the rear. A leveling package raises the front by approximately two inches, leading to an even stance and permitting larger tires. For serious off-roaders, a complete suspension lift kit provides the clearance needed for technical trails.
Cold Air Intakes
A cold air intake replaces the restrictive factory air box with a high-flow filter and intake tube. This enables the engine to attract cooler, denser air, which can result in a modest increase in horse power and a more aggressive engine note under acceleration.
Exhaust Systems
Upgrading the exhaust system is a timeless Ram modification. A cat-back exhaust system can enhance circulation and supply the deep, muscular rumble that many truck owners want without triggering excessive cabin drone during long highway hauls.

5. Considerations Before Buying
When selecting devices for a Ram 1500, it is crucial to consider the particular design year and trim. The "classic" body style (DS) and the newer body design (DT) typically require various parts. In addition, functions like the RamBox Cargo Management System can affect the compatibility of tonneau covers and bed racks.
Owners must also decide in between O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ts from Mopar and aftermarket parts. While Mopar parts are ensured to fit and frequently carry a car dealership warranty, aftermarket parts typically use a larger variety of styles and rate points.
FAQ: Frequently Asked Questions
Does setting up aftermarket devices void my Ram 1500 service warranty?
Typically, no. Under the Magnuson-Moss Warranty Act, a dealer can not void a service warranty just due to the fact that an aftermarket part was installed. Nevertheless, if the aftermarket part directly causes a failure in a factory component, that specific repair may not be covered under guarantee.
Which Ram 1500 devices enhance gas mileage?
The most efficient device for fuel economy is a smooth tonneau cover. By lowering the air turbulence produced by the open truck bed, it can provide a small increase in highway MPG. Preventing heavy lift packages and extra-large tires will also help preserve factory fuel efficiency.
What is the distinction in between a leveling set and a lift kit?
A leveling kit just raises the front of the truck to match the height of the rear. A lift set raises both the front and the back, supplying considerably more ground clearance but requiring more substantial adjustments to the suspension and guiding geometry.
Will a tonneau cover fit a Ram 1500 with the RamBox function?
Yes, however owners must buy a particular "RamBox suitable" variation of the cover. Since the RamBox system narrows the interior width of the bed rails, a basic cover will not fit properly.
